A NEW YEAR
The Albertus Magnus College softball team opens the 2017 season in Myrtle Beach, S.C. for the "Fastpitch Dreams Spring Classic". The Falcons will play a series of eight games over a span of four days.

SOFTBALL PICKED TO FINISH FIFTH IN GNAC PRESEASON POLL
The Albertus Magnus College softball team was picked to finish fifth in the 2017 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) Preseason Poll.

2016 RECAP

  • Albertus Magnus is coming off another successful season, finishing 2016 with a 22-17 overall record and a 12-10 mark in the Great Northeast Athletic Conference (GNAC) action. 
  • Albertus Magnus saw its season come to an end on the final weekend of the conference tournament as the Falcons fell to both Johnson & Wales and Suffolk in the double elimination portion of the league tourney.

FUN-FILLED SUMMER
Gillian Fortier (Naugatuck, Conn.), Samantha Maselli (Rockville Centre, N.Y.) and Megan Kelly (Bronx, N.Y.) traveled the world playing softball. Fortier and Maselli, who are both entering their junior years on campus, traveled to Cape Town, South Africa for two weeks to take part in Beyond Sports' first annual South Africa Softball Tour. Kelly, who is set to begin her senior campaign with the Falcons, had the opportunity to travel to Aruba and play five games.
